Ответ 1
В следующем блоге подробно описывается, как решить эту проблему в VS2012:
У меня есть пользовательские настройки в Visual Studio, которые содержат темный фон. Копирование/вставка в Outlook создает преступление против глазных яблок с темным фоном кода на белом фоне почты.
Есть ли у кого-нибудь идеи о том, как я могу вставлять код в стандартное форматирование VS (НЕ неформатированный текст из вставки специальный, а не вставлять с моим пользовательским форматированием VS)?
(Кроме того, кто-нибудь знает быстрый способ переключения между темами в VS? Мышление, которое также может работать...)
В следующем блоге подробно описывается, как решить эту проблему в VS2012:
Хорошо, поэтому ближе всего я использовал CopySourceAsHtml, который также позволяет вам определять пользовательские стили CSS для этого скопированного html. Я заглянул в стили css при копировании кода из темы VS по умолчанию и скопировал их.
Получил мне 90%, что достаточно хорошо - никаких черных кодовых фонов на белом фоне электронной почты!
Это бесплатное расширение VS (с именем "Копировать как HTML" ) позволяет выбрать цвет фона при копировании в буфер обмена:
Это легкий инструмент, который позволяет копировать код из кода Окно и преобразование его в HTML, сохраняя подсветку синтаксиса, отступом и цветом фона.
Эта надстройка добавляет команду для копирования в виде обычного текста: VSHelper